ADIPRENE® L 315 is a liquid urethane polymer which can be cured to a strong, rubbery solid by reaction of its terminal isocyanate groups with polyamine or polyol compounds. When cured with MBCA l , ADIPRENE L 315 yields hard tough products that approach the strength of structural plastics in many properties. Vulcanizates of ADIPRENE L 315 effectively fill the gap between elastomers and plastics, combining high impact strength and resistance to abrasion and deformation with resilience and extensibility. These vulcanizates are resistant to the deteriorating effects of heat, water, oxygen, ozone, oils and most solvents.

ADIPRENE L 315 is a fully saturated polymer having an available isocyanate content of about 9.5% and a Brookfield viscosity of about 14 500 cP (14.5 Pa-s) at 86°F (30°C). Compounding and processing techniques used with other polymers of the ADIPRENE L family are generally applicable to ADIPRENE L 315, although allowance must be made for its high reactivity.

The vulcanizate properties of ADIPRENE L 315 suggest its use in wheels, rolls, heel lifts, bearings, metal forming tools, sporting goods, ball joint liners, and in other applications where plastics or metals are now being used.

HardnessNominal ValueTest Method
Durometer Hardness (Shore D)73ASTM D2240
MechanicalNominal ValueUnitTest Method
Flexural Modulus 627MPaASTM D790
ElastomersNominal ValueUnitTest Method
Tensile Stress (100% Strain)32.1MPaASTM D412
Tensile Strength 62.1MPaASTM D412
Tensile Elongation (Break)210%ASTM D412
Tear Strength (Split)19kN/mASTM D470
Compression Set ASTM D395A
    70°C, 22 hr 10%
    100°C, 22 hr 12%
Bayshore Resilience 45%ASTM D2632
Clash-Berg Modulus ASTM D1043
    -57°C 565MPa
    -40°C 386MPa
    -18°C 207MPa
    24°C 96.5MPa
ImpactNominal ValueUnitTest Method
Notched Izod Impact 640J/mASTM D256
ThermalNominal ValueUnitTest Method
Deflection Temperature Under Load (0.45 MPa, Unannealed)185°CASTM D648
Brittleness Temperature -64.0°CASTM D746
ThermosetNominal ValueUnit
Thermoset Components
    Hardener Mix Ratio by Weight: 27
    Resin Mix Ratio by Weight: 100
Pot Life 1.0min
Demold Time 5.0 to 15min
Post Cure Time (100°C)1.0hr
Additional InformationNominal ValueUnit
Abrasion Index - NBS 450
Uncured PropertiesNominal ValueUnit
Curing Time (100°C)1.0hr
